WebMar 18, 2024 · Meshing is one of the key components to obtaining accurate results from an FEA model. The elements in the mesh must take many aspects into account to be able to discretize stress gradients accurately. Typically, the smaller the mesh size, the more accurate the solution as the designs are better sampled across the physical domains.

In brief, the meshing process starts first by evaluating and meshing each surface of a body separately. It’s interesting to note here that for a Shell mesh type, the meshing process stops here but not for a Solid mesh. Volume mesh or "solid meshing" uses three-dimensional elements to represent fully 3D objects, such as solid parts or sheets of material that have enough thickness and surface variety that solid meshing makes more sense than 2D shell meshing. WebMay 23, 2024 · The Golden Rules of Map Meshing. Solid geometry source and destination faces need to be opposing. Multiple faces may map to only one face. No features may oppose the direction the mesh will be dragged. Figure 1: The Golden Rules for Map Meshing.
